Asymptomatic Cerebral Vasoconstriction after Carotid Artery Stenting

Summary
Cerebral vasoconstriction can occur after carotid artery stenting, particularly in patients with near-total internal carotid artery occlusion and isolated cerebral circulation. This finding warrants further investigation into its clinical significance.

Background:
- Carotid artery stent placement is a common procedure for treating carotid stenosis.
- Near-total occlusion of the internal carotid artery (ICA) presents unique challenges.
Purpose of the Study:
- To investigate the occurrence of cerebral vasoconstriction in the ipsilateral anterior circulation.
- To analyze immediate post-stenting angiographic findings in patients with proximal ICA near-total occlusion.
Main Methods:
- Retrospective review of 28 patients undergoing carotid artery stent placement for near-total occlusion (2008-2018).
- Two neuroradiologists assessed final cerebral angiographic findings for vasoconstriction or vasodilation.
Main Results:
- Ten of 28 patients (35.7%) exhibited vasoconstriction post-stenting.
- Vasoconstriction was more frequent in patients with isolated cerebral circulation (66.7% vs. 12.5%, P < .05).
- No significant differences in comorbidities, symptoms, medication, or procedural factors were found between groups; no adverse events were reported in vasoconstriction group.
Conclusions:
- Cerebral vasoconstriction post-carotid artery stenting may be more common than previously thought.
- Occurrence is higher in patients with near-total ICA occlusion and isolated cerebral circulation.
- Further large-scale studies are needed to determine the clinical implications of this phenomenon.
